Output 35075a8ebb89c776846d903e3cf234d9bb603a91904573a03c7ce47b93ccef8a:15

value
17800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e42632085cca8d2f9b9bee57a53e2d7497cab144 OP_EQUAL
address
3NVMk9U4keHWLpXxAw5hBYrcjmjaQ9gUdu
transaction
35075a8ebb89c776846d903e3cf234d9bb603a91904573a03c7ce47b93ccef8a
confirmations
345979
spent
true